Crack Analysis in Mudbricks under Compression Using Specific Development of Stereo-Digital Image Correlation

Résumé

This study reports on the stereo digital image correlation (SDIC) method and its extension in the case of fracture analysis. The aim of this work is to propose an improvement to the SDIC method for solving uncertainty problems in the vicinity of a discontinuous displacement field (cracks). It was developed using the classical minimization process, and the kinematical displacement field was enriched by a Heaviside function (H-SDIC). After a short presentation of the entire process used, some experimental tests were performed to demonstrate the performances of this new algorithm. Finally, an application of fracture detection and displacement field measurement on mudbricks is shown, thus validating the efficiency and the robustness of the proposed method
